WWE creative divided on Seth Rollins vs. Gunther WrestleMania 42 booking?

While many wrestling fans are excited about the idea of ​​top WWE Raw stars Seth Rollins and Gunther facing off at WrestleMania 42, it seems there are some people on the company’s creative team who are not in favor of the booking.

About a month ago, WWE fans didn’t even know if Rollins would be available for this year’s WrestleMania after suffering a serious shoulder injury in October. However, since this year’s Elimination Chamber, The Vision founder has dominated episodes of Monday Night Raw as he continues to get revenge on his former faction.

Due to this, there is a lot of speculation about who he will face in this month’s mega event. Recent reports have revealed that if he can recover from the hernia in time, the man who took him out of The Vision will be Braun Breaker. However, the creative has taken an unexpected turn this week, and instead, we’ll get Rollins vs. Gunther at ‘Mania after “The Career Killer” attacks “The Visionary” on Monday’s show.

This matchup is unexpected, but on paper, it could be a complete show stealer, and it marks the first time that the two will face off in the ring. However, it seems that not everyone on the creative team agreed with this decision.

According to a new edition of Wrestle Votes Radio, the choice of Gunther as Rollins’ foe was finalized just last week. Furthermore, he revealed that some people on the creative team were strongly against the decision. Paul Heyman and the rest of The Vision are preferring to go all-out in the war against anyone who can compete.

The report states that Breaker is close to approval and on track to be available for the show. However, another major reason to make the bout is to make sure Gunther was on the card after being heavily pushed by the company over the past six months.

“Almost at the airport” – Norwich City player on booking ticket for January exit

norwich city

Norwich City’s Emiliano Marcondes had options to leave the Championship team for a German club in January.

The attacking midfielder has scored one goal and provided two assists in 17 appearances for the Canaries this season.

He played regularly and this did not change even after Norwich City appointed Philippe Clement as Liam Manning’s successor in November.

However, things started going wrong for the 31-year-old towards the end of the year. He last appeared on January 4 and has been in and out of Clement’s team since then.

The manager did not consider the former Brentford man at Carrow Road as the club wanted to get rid of him in January. he had already confirmed This to Danish media in February.

Options to leave Norwich City in January

tip sheet have published a fresh interview with the Norwich City player on Saturday, who talks about the January interest.

Marcondes’ move to another club was at such a stage that he booked tickets and packed his bags. They have now confirmed that an unnamed German club was among those who came forward in the last window.

“I spoke to some clubs on the last day of the transfer window and that’s why I didn’t go there.” He said.

“I spoke to a club in Germany in the 2. Bundesliga, which closed its window on Monday, and then an offer came from another club, where the window was open for another week, and that influenced my choice.

“Both things were really exciting. In the end, I didn’t feel completely sure about it. There were a lot of things that came into play with both clubs.

“I was almost all the way to the airport. The ticket was booked and the suitcase was packed, whether it was one place or the other where I was going.

“There were a few other interested clubs, in fact, here from England, who needed a player urgently, but I thought it was a bit of a desperate attempt.

“You have to keep a really cool head, because it’s easy to get caught up in the excitement of not playing when the offer comes, so you have to think twice about it, even though things are moving fast, and I’m really happy with my decision.”

What’s next for Marcondes?

Emiliano Marcondes has already done rejected one Make an immediate exit by terminating his Norwich City contract. The Dane has more than three months left on his deal and will leave Clement as a free agent as soon as the situation becomes clear.

So far there has been no fee involved when Marcondes has joined a new club on a permanent transfer. This is unlikely to change when he moves to another club in the summer.

After leaving Nordsjælland, he joined Brentford on a free in 2018. Three years later, the Bees released him and AFC Bournemouth signed him on a free. The Cherries released him at the end of the 2023/24 season and Norwich City secured his services in October 2024.
